"We discussed politics, but we also talked about the importance of hard work, personal responsibility, living within your means, keeping your word. Those lessons stay with you throughout your life"
About this Quote
The subtext is also a rebuke: if society is fraying, the cause isn’t complex systems but individual lapse. “Living within your means” in particular is doing double duty. On the surface it’s household budgeting; underneath, it’s a familiar conservative grammar about debt, welfare, and government spending, with the implication that nations and families should be judged by the same moral ledger. That analogy is emotionally persuasive even when it’s economically simplistic.
Context matters because Ehrlich, a mainstream Republican from Maryland, often had to translate red-state virtues into a blue-state electorate. This quote performs that translation by rooting political identity in everyday ethics, turning partisanship into inheritance. It invites voters to see him less as a combatant and more as a custodian of reliability: the kind of person who “keeps your word,” therefore the kind you can trust with power.
